Bash scripting is een krachtige manier om taken op een Linux-systeem te automatiseren. Het stelt gebruikers in staat om complexe processen te vereenvoudigen door scripts te schrijven in de Bash-taal. Dit artikel biedt essentiële Bash Scripting Tips voor Beginners, zodat zij hun vaardigheden kunnen ontwikkelen en hun productiviteit kunnen verhogen. Of men nu net begint met bash scripting of al enige ervaring heeft, de juiste tips kunnen een wereld van verschil maken.
Met deze Beginnersgids bash scripting leren ze de basis van het schrijven van scripts, wat niet alleen nuttig is voor dagelijks gebruik, maar ook voor het verbeteren van hun technische vaardigheden.
Wat is Bash Scripting?
Bash scripting is een krachtige tool die het mogelijk maakt om taken binnen een Linux-omgeving te automatiseren. Maar wat is Bash scripting precies? Het is een manier om commando’s in een tekstbestand te schrijven, zodat deze automatisch uitgevoerd kunnen worden door de Bash-shell. Dit maakt het ideaal voor taken die herhaaldelijk moeten worden uitgevoerd.
De basis van Bash
Om te begrijpen wat Bash scripting basics zijn, is het belangrijk om de structuur van een Bash-script te kennen. Een Bash-script begint met een shebang, een regel die de interpreter aanwijst die het script moet uitvoeren. Dit wordt gevolgd door de commando’s die men wil uitvoeren, vaak in een leesbare volgorde.
- Shebang: De eerste regel die het pad naar de Bash-interpreter bevat.
- Commentaar: Tekst die begint met een hashtag (#) en wordt genegeerd door de interpreter.
- Commando’s: De instructies die worden uitgevoerd.
Waarom Bash scripting leren?
Het leren scripten in Bash biedt vele voordelen. De mogelijkheid om repetitieve taken te automatiseren maakt het een waardevolle vaardigheid voor systeembeheerders en programmeurs. Door Bash scripting kan men veel tijd besparen, vooral bij het beheer van servers en systemen. Daarnaast kan het helpen bij:
- Efficiënter werken door het uitvoeren van complexe taken met één commando.
- De kans op fouten verminderen door repetitieve taken te automatiseren.
- Verbetering van de probleemoplossende vaardigheden door logica en structuren toe te passen in scripts.
Duidelijk is dat het leerproces van Bash scripting niet alleen toegang biedt tot krachtige tools, maar ook de algehele productiviteit kan verhogen.
Bash Scripting Tips voor Beginners
Bash scripting biedt enorme mogelijkheden voor automatisering en efficiëntie. Voor beginners kan het echter overweldigend zijn om de juiste commando’s en structuren te begrijpen. In deze sectie worden essentiële Bash commando’s en de structuur van een Bash script besproken om de leercurve te verlagen.
Essentiële commando’s voor beginners
Om effectief te beginnen met Bash scripting, is het belangrijk om vertrouwd te raken met enkele basiscommando’s. De meest gebruikte Bash commando’s omvatten:
- echo: Dit commando toont tekst op het scherm.
- read: Hiermee kan een script invoer van de gebruiker opnemen.
- if-else statements: Deze structuur helpt bij het maken van beslissingen in scripts.
Met deze commando’s kan een beginner al snel praktische Bash script voorbeelden realiseren. Het begrijpen van deze basisprincipes vormt de fundering voor complexere scripts in een Bash script tutorial.
Structuur van een Bash script
Een goed gestructureerd Bash script is essentieel voor leesbaarheid en efficiëntie. Enkele belangrijke elementen zijn:
- Commentaar: Gebruik commentaar om uitleg te geven over het script.
- Variabelen: Deze kunnen worden gebruikt om waarden op te slaan die later in het script terugkomen.
- Controle structuren: Deze helpen om verschillende paden in de uitvoering van het script te bepalen.
Door deze elementen correct te implementeren, kan een beginner de structuur van hun scripts verbeteren. De kennis van de juiste structuur en commando’s zal het eenvoudiger maken om effectieve Bash scripts te schrijven.
Hoe een eenvoudig Bash script te schrijven
In deze sectie wordt een stapsgewijze handleiding gepresenteerd voor het schrijven van een eenvoudig Bash-script. Door een paar eenvoudige stappen te volgen, kan iedereen beginnen met het automatiseren van taken. Het proces begint met het installeren van de benodigde tools en het openen van een teksteditor om de eerste regels code te schrijven. Deze Bash tutorial biedt een duidelijke en begrijpelijke aanpak voor beginners.
Stap-voor-stap tutorial
Voorbeeld van een basis Bash script
Om het geleerde in praktijk te brengen, geeft deze sectie een voorbeeld van een basis Bash-script dat een favoriete taak automatiseert, zoals het vragen naar de naam van de gebruiker en het weergeven van een welkomstbericht. Hier is een eenvoudig script:
#!/bin/bash echo "Wat is uw naam?" read naam echo "Welkom, $naam! Dit is een voorbeeld van een basis Bash script."
Door dit voorbeeld te volgen, kan de lezer see ervaring opdoen in het schrijven van eigen scripts en de kracht van automatisering ontdekken.